Optimizing expression quantitative trait locus mapping workflows for single-cell studies

Published in Genome Biology, 2021

We evaluate the role of different normalisation and aggregation strategies, covariate adjustments techniques, and multiple testing correction methods to optimise adaptation of standard (bulk) eQTL methods to single-cell data

CellRegMap: A statistical framework for mapping context-specific regulatory variants using scRNA-seq

Published in Molecular Systems Biology, 2022

We propose a novel method to map context-specific eQTLs using single-cell data, without the need for individual cells to be grouped a priori into discrete cell types

Integrating population genetics, stem cell biology and cellular genomics to study complex human diseases

Published in Nature Genetics, 2024

In this review, we provide a perspective of the powerful combination of stem cell systems, single cell technologies, and population studies to better understand the biology of traits and diseases.
